County Court to conduct Judicial Settlement Conferences

The County Court of Victoria has announced that it proposes to implement Judicial Settlement Conferences in serious injury cases from 2012. Two pilot programmes of these conferences have been conducted by the Court with mixed results. Redlich's Work Injury Lawyers have participated in both pilots and are keen for Serious Injury cases to be settled without the need to go to Court wherever possible.

These conferences are informal, but held in a court room with the assistance of a County Court Judge. The Judge encourages the parties to discuss all issues in the case to see whether it can be resolved. Early resolution of as many cases as possible will free up the Court to hear cases that must be determined by a Judge. At the moment there is significant delay in getting a date for Serious Injury Applications to be heard so it is hoped that these conferences will reduce the delay.

The Court intends to arrange Judicial Settlement Conferences in about 60% of matters within 120 days of the case being issued.
